Sutton Coldfield Train Station provides a selection of facilities tailored to accommodate the needs of all passengers. Ticket purchasing is made easy with a dedicated ticket office, operational from early morning to evening across the week, and fully automated ticket machines to collect tickets bought online. Accessibility for all travelers is a priority here, with step-free access available, ensuring convenience for passengers with reduced mobility. An indu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ments.
While the station does not offer toilets or baby-changing facilities, and you won't find shops or refreshment facilities inside, you will find seating areas to rest as you await your train. Security is emphasized with CCTV monitoring the premises, offering peace of mind during your visit.
If you plan on driving to the station, you'll be pleased to know that the station offers a sizable car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, providing 337 parking spaces. Accessible parking spots are available, with particular equipment in place to accommodate special needs. Cyclists can also benefit from bicycle storage options, though bear in mind that facilities are unsheltered.
Beyond the train services, other transport links seamlessly connect you to your next destination. Rail replacement vehicles are available from the nearby car park, ensuring alternate modes of transport even if unforeseen disruptions occur. Bus services and taxi providers such as Sutton Radio (0121 311 1113) and Parkers (0121 355 6969) can assist in continuing your journey beyond the railway lines. At Hanborough station, convenience is a priority. While there is no sta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available to ensure smooth transactions for all passenger needs. These machines are accessible, allowing for easy collection of tickets bought online. Assistance is not far away, with help points available on-site, and customer information provided through departure screens and announcements.
Accessibility at Hanborough makes travel straightforward for everyone. The station is a Step Free Category A, offering level access throughout, and equ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ops. However, there aren't accessible toilets or waiting rooms here, so plan accordingly for comfort during wait times. You’ll find CCTV for added security throughout the premises.
Driving to Hanborough station is made simple with its well-managed car park operated by APCOA Parking, providing 48 spaces including two designated for accessible parking. Parking is available 24/7 with reasonable day charges and options for longer-term passes.
For those looking to extend their journey via other modes of transport, Hanborough is well linked. Information for local bus services and connecting rail replacement services is available. For those catching flights, transfer at Reading for Heathrow or Gatwick, or Bristol Temple Meads for connections to Bristol Airport.
